I do not know what it is like now, but I subscribed for some 30 years starting in the mid-50’s.
It has always been for flying models (and is definitely NOT a “rag”), but for a very long time, it was also the source of some of the finest scale drawings ever done – eg, Nye, Wylam, others. There are two books out (Kalmbach publ) that contain some of these drawings.

Some of the advertisers in MAN were excellent sources for scale drawings of actual aircraft. One of the best was Cleveland Plans. Their plans were detailed enough to scratch-build true scale models. The company was bought out a few years ago, but the new owners still advertised in the magazine. They had dozens of aircraft that will never be offered by model manufacturers.
